What is Mesothelioma?

Mesothelioma is an uncommon but aggressive cancer that develops from mesothelial cells. These cells line numerous organs, including the lungs, abdominal area, and heart. The primary reason for mesothelioma is exposure to asbestos, a naturally happening mineral when widely utilized due to its fire-resistant residential or commercial properties. There are four main types of mesothelioma:

TypeLocationPortion of CasesTypical Symptoms
Pleural MesotheliomaLungs70-80%Chest pain, shortness of breath, coughing
Peritoneal MesotheliomaAbdomen10-20%Abdominal pain, swelling, queasiness, weight-loss
Pericardial MesotheliomaHeart<<5%Chest discomfort, heart palpitations, problem breathing
Testicular MesotheliomaTestes<<1 % Lumps or swelling in the testicles

Symptoms of Mesothelioma

The symptoms of mesothelioma can take decades to manifest after the initial asbestos exposure. Early signs are often incorrect for common conditions, making diagnosis difficult. Common symptoms include:

  • Persistent cough
  • Chest pain or tightness
  • Shortness of breath
  • Unusual weight loss
  • Stomach pain or swelling
  • Tiredness

It is important for people with a history of asbestos exposure to speak with healthcare suppliers without delay if they experience these symptoms.

Diagnosis and Treatment Options

Detecting mesothelioma normally involves a combination of imaging tests (such as X-rays and CT scans), biopsy treatments, and comprehensive case histories. As soon as identified, treatment alternatives can consist of:

  • Surgery: Attempts to remove the tumor, either through resection of the impacted organ or a more extensive procedure.
  • Chemotherapy: Utilizes drugs to eliminate cancer cells or slow their growth.
  • Radiation Therapy: Targets the cancer cells with high-energy particles or waves.
  • Immunotherapy: Helps the body immune system acknowledge and damage cancer cells.

The treatment strategy is generally tailored to the type of mesothelioma, stage of the disease, and the patient's general health.

FAQ About Mesothelioma in Louisiana

1. What are the risk aspects for developing mesothelioma?

The primary risk aspect for establishing mesothelioma is exposure to asbestos. Occupational exposure, environmental elements, coping with somebody who dealt with asbestos, and previous radiation therapy are other significant contributors.

2. The length of time does it take for mesothelioma to develop after exposure?

Mesothelioma can take 20-50 years to establish after the initial Asbestos Lung Cancer Louisiana Symptoms exposure, highlighting the significance of keeping track of for symptoms after known exposure.

4. What are the survival rates for mesothelioma?

Mesothelioma is considered a terminal health problem with a normally low five-year survival rate. However, rates vary based upon cancer type, stage, and treatment received. Early diagnosis typically improves outcomes substantially.
